About
Villa Elisio Hotel & Spa sits in Naples' Capodimonte district, a quiet residential area known for its royal palace and museum. The hotel is 1.3 km from Museo Cappella Sansevero, and takes around 10 minutes by car to reach Capodichino airport, making it a practical choice for a stay at the start or end of a trip.
The property centres on a garden and sundeck, with a spa and wellness centre, sauna, jacuzzi and solarium. Rooms are soundproofed and air-conditioned, and the hotel provides free parking, a paid airport shuttle, a 24-hour reception, and a range of services including room service, laundry, car hire and tour assistance. Pets are allowed.

04 — Location
The property sits in Naples.
Capodimonte & the museum: The hotel sits in the Capodimonte district, home to the National Museum of Capodimonte with its Caravaggio and Titian works, tapestries and local porcelain — a short trip from the front door.
Historic centre: The historic core of Naples, with its Archaeological Museum and cafés, is within easy reach for guests who want to spend the day exploring before returning to the quiet garden.
